Structures Project Manager

$135,000–$175,000 year

HybridNew Albany, Indiana, United States

Full TimeMasters DegreeStartup

Job Summary

Lead the planning, design, and execution of structural engineering projects primarily in the transportation market. Manage project scope, schedule, budget, and quality control to ensure successful completion. Serve as the primary point of contact for clients, consultants, and stakeholders while providing technical expertise in structural analysis, design, and materials selection. Oversee and mentor a team of engineers, designers, and drafters to ensure compliance with applicable codes, industry standards, and regulatory requirements. Develop, review, and approve project documentation, reports, and specifications. Identify and mitigate project risks while resolving technical challenges. Support business development efforts, including proposal preparation and client presentations. Provide clients with technical support and subject matter expertise on transportation structures related issues. Conduct appropriate cost-benefit analyses for assigned projects.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Structural or Civil Engineering
  • Professional Engineer (PE) or Structural Engineer (SE) license
  • 15+ years of experience in structural engineering and project management
  • Proven track record of managing structural projects
  • Project and/or client management experience
  • Ability to guide junior staff as well as participate in the design and detailing of all aspects of small- to large-scale structural projects of varying technical complexity
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office programs: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Outlook, Teams
  • Excellent verbal, written, interpersonal communication, as well as time management skills
  • Strong sense of urgency and self-initiative to meet client needs and deadlines, as well as other assigned project parameters
  • Detail-oriented team player with an ability to contribute to a positive work environment

Desired Qualifications

  • Experience working with cross-functional teams, clients, and contractors
  • Experience working in multiple states
